3.4E The World Wide Web

The World Wide Web (WWW), often referred to simply as the Web, is a system of interconnected webpages and resources that can be accessed via the Internet. Created in 1989 by Sir Tim Berners-Lee, the Web was developed as a means to facilitate the sharing and retrieval of information.
